首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A自动Application.Username未正确填充

是指在使用VBA编程语言开发的应用程序中,自动获取当前用户的用户名(User Name)的功能未能正确填充。

VBA(Visual Basic for Applications)是一种用于Microsoft Office套件中的宏语言,可以用于自动化处理办公任务。Application.Username是VBA中的一个属性,用于获取当前用户的用户名。

在某些情况下,当使用VBA的Application.Username属性时,可能会出现未正确填充的情况。这可能是由于以下原因导致的:

  1. 用户未登录:如果用户未登录操作系统或未登录到Office应用程序,Application.Username属性将无法获取到正确的用户名。
  2. 安全设置限制:某些安全设置可能会限制VBA访问当前用户的用户名。这可能是出于安全考虑,以防止未经授权的访问。
  3. VBA代码错误:在VBA代码中可能存在错误,导致Application.Username属性未能正确填充。这可能是由于代码逻辑错误、语法错误或其他错误导致的。

为了解决VBA自动Application.Username未正确填充的问题,可以采取以下措施:

  1. 确保用户已登录:在使用Application.Username属性之前,确保用户已登录操作系统并登录到Office应用程序。
  2. 检查安全设置:检查Office应用程序的安全设置,确保允许VBA访问当前用户的用户名。可以参考相关的Office文档或联系系统管理员获取更多信息。
  3. 检查VBA代码:仔细检查VBA代码,确保没有逻辑错误、语法错误或其他错误。可以使用调试工具来跟踪代码执行过程,以找出问题所在。

如果需要在腾讯云上部署相关的解决方案,以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云服务器(CVM):腾讯云的云服务器提供可扩展的计算能力,可用于部署和运行VBA应用程序。了解更多:https://cloud.tencent.com/product/cvm
  2. 云函数(SCF):腾讯云的云函数是一种无服务器计算服务,可用于运行事件驱动的VBA代码。了解更多:https://cloud.tencent.com/product/scf
  3. 云数据库MySQL(CDB):腾讯云的云数据库MySQL提供可靠的数据库存储和管理服务,可用于存储VBA应用程序所需的数据。了解更多:https://cloud.tencent.com/product/cdb_mysql

请注意,以上仅是一些示例产品,具体的选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

55秒

VS无线采集仪读取振弦传感器频率值为零的常见原因

领券